Anti-UDP Glucuronosyltransferase 2 Family, Polypeptide B28 antibodies enable researchers to detect and measure the UDP Glucuronosyltransferase 2 Family, Polypeptide B28 antigen in biological samples. This target is a reported synonym of the UGT2B28 gene, which encodes UDP glucuronosyltransferase family 2 member B28. This protein is known to function in metabolic processes, among other biological roles. The human version of UDP Glucuronosyltransferase 2 Family, Polypeptide B28 has a canonical amino acid length of 529 residues and a protein mass of 60.9 kilodaltons, although 2 isoforms have been identified. It is reported to be localized in the ER and cytoplasm of cells. Other names for this target antigen include UDP-glucuronosyltransferase 2B28 and UDP glucuronosyltransferase 2 family, polypeptide B28.
